TAG Heuer is back with a robust and very orange Formula 1 Solograph just in time for the Dutch Grand Prix which will roll out on August 23rd at the  Zandvoort race track near the scenic Dutch North Sea Coast. And let us not forget that the House of Orange is the current reigning house of the Netherlands. Today the house brings out its limited edition TAG Heuer Formula 1 Solargraph. It’s bold with its eye-catching color combination of orange and steel. It’s delicate, too, with its 38 mm sandblasted steel case framing a grey opaline dial with red-orange details like the red-lacquered hands and indexes showcasing the eggshell Super-LumiNova® collar by day and green luminescence by night.

Meanwhile the bi-directional TH-Polylight bezel and matching orange rubber strap reinforce the watch’s racing character. The Solargraph Calibre TH50-00 converts light into energy for reliable, low-maintenance precision. The timepiece has been brought out in a limited edition of just 1,500 pieces.  And there’s more. The watch’s Solargraph Calibre TH50-00 converts light into energy for reliable, low-maintenance precision. The watch is water-resistant to 330 feet (100 meters )and is outfitted with a sun-inspired orange rubber strap.

Beginning with his groundbreaking collaboration with Ferrari in 1971, and later forging legendary alliances with McLaren (1986-2015), Jack Heuer’s influence helped redefine racing’s golden age. His leadership also brought TAG Heuer to the forefront as the Official Timekeeper of Formula 1 from 1992 to 2003. Tag Heuer returned to its longstanding role as the Official Timekeeper of Formula 1 in 2025, carrying on a legacy that includes over 230 Grand Prix wins, further embodying the words of founding family member Jack Heuer who famously said, « Time never stops, why should we? » https://www.tagheuer.com/int/en/
